Oberweis Asset Management, Inc. is a privately owned, independent Chicago-based investment management firm. Since its beginnings in 1989, the firm's mutual funds have invested in micro-cap, small-cap, and mid-cap securities. The firm's investment approach is designed to purchase undervalued securities and capture the returns from rapidly growing companies, whether they are in a period of transition or benefiting from a long-term industry trend. Oberweis also manages many geographically focused portfolios that benefit from the research efforts of its analysts based in New York, London, and Hong Kong. 

We have chosen three Oberweis mutual funds, Oberweis Small-Cap Opportunities ((OBSOX - Free Report) ), Oberweis International Opps Inv ((OBIOX - Free Report) ) and Oberweis Global Opportunities Investor ((OBEGX - Free Report) ), which investors should buy now for the long term. These funds have a Zacks Mutual Fund Rank #1 (Strong Buy) or 2 (Buy), positive three-year and five-year annualized returns, minimum initial investments within $5000 and expense ratios considerably lower than the category average. So, these funds have provided a comparatively stronger performance and carry a lower fee. 

Oberweis Small-Cap Opportunities fund invests most of its assets in small-cap companies within the range of the Russell 2000 Index. 

James W. Oberweis has been the lead manager of OBSOX since Dec. 31, 2001. Most of the fund’s holdings were in companies like Credo Technology Group Holding Ltd???(5.2%), Lumentum Holdings Inc. (3%) and Rambus Inc. (3%) as of Sept. 30, 2025. 

OBSOX’s 3-year and 5-year annualized returns are 14.4% and 13.3%, respectively. Its net expense ratio is 1.25%. OBSOX has a Zacks Mutual Fund Rank #1.

Oberweis International Opps Inv fund has most of its assets in non-U.S. companies, including those traded abroad or with substantial international operations. 

Ralf A. Scherschmidt has been the lead manager of OBIOX since Feb. 1, 2007. Most of the fund’s holdings were in companies like Food & Life Companies Ltd. (3.2%), ICG plc (2.7%) and Baycurrent, Inc. (2.3%) as of Sept. 30, 2025. 

OBIOX’s 3-year and 5-year annualized returns are 15.6% and 1.3%, respectively. Its net expense ratio is 1.35%. OBIOX has a Zacks Mutual Fund Rank #1.     

Oberweis Global Opportunities Investor fund seeks to maximize capital appreciation. OBEGX invests its assets in the securities of relatively small companies with a market capitalization of less than $1 billion at the time of investment. 

James W. Oberweis has been the lead manager of OBEGX since Nov. 4, 2001. Most of the fund’s holdings were in companies like Credo Technology Group Holding Ltd (4.8%), ADMA Biologics, Inc. (3.4%) and SharkNinja, Inc. (3%) as of Sept. 30, 2025. 

OBEGX’s 3-year and 5-year annualized returns are 12.5% and 4%, respectively. Its net expense ratio is 1.45%. OBEGX has a Zacks Mutual Fund Rank #2.
